기타언어초록

$Curcuma$ $caesia$ Roxb. (Zingiberaceae), called black turmeric in English, is a perennial herb found throughout the Himalayan region, North-East and Central India. The plant has been traditionally used in India for several medicinal purposes. The present study was carried out to evaluate the methanol extract of $C.$ $caesia$ rhizome (MECC) for some neuropharmacological activities in experimental animal models. MECC (at 50 and 100 mg/kg body weight) was evaluated for analgesic activity by acetic acid-induced writhing and tail flick tests. Locomotor activity was measured by means of an actophotometer. Anticonvulsant property was assessed against pentylenetetrazol-induced convulsion in mice and muscle relaxant effect was evaluated by using rota-rod apparatus. The results of the present study revealed remarkable analgesic, locomotor depressant, anticonvulsant and muscle relaxant effects of $C.$ $caesia$ rhizome, demonstrating depressant action on the central nervous system. The outcome of present study can validate certain traditional uses of $C.$ $caesia$ rhizome in India.
